The Slab Bridge Brook is a 2.5 mile route in VT, USA. The course features 652 feet of elevation gain and 553 feet of descent. The most significant ascent covers 1.2 miles and gains 534 feet. Vertical rate measures 264 feet of gain per mile. Approximately 34% of the route is runnable. The route follows trail surfaces. Technical difficulty: mountainous. This route ranks at the 84.07th percentile for difficulty among similar distances. This point-to-point route attracts trail runners and hikers exploring VT's mountain terrain.
